Title: Brian J Fogg: Innovator in Mobile Technology

Introduction

Brian J Fogg is a notable inventor based in Stanford, CA (US). He has made significant contributions to the field of mobile technology, particularly in enhancing user experience through innovative systems and methods. With a total of 3 patents, Fogg's work focuses on improving the readability of text on small mobile devices and developing user interfaces that visualize interpersonal relationships.

Latest Patents

One of Fogg's latest patents is a "System and method for providing highly readable text on small mobile devices." This invention utilizes RSVP (rapid serial visual presentation) to present text information effectively on mobile devices. The system includes software that receives textual material in a markup language, preferably XML, to enhance the display of information. A backend system is employed to parse and provide the markup language, allowing for improved readability through advanced RSVP techniques. Another notable patent is the "Relationship user interface," which features a user icon and associate icons to visualize interpersonal relationships. This user interface allows users to communicate and nurture their relationships by representing associates radially around the user icon.
